White House Says Israel Joins US–Iran Ceasefire After Six Weeks of War

The White House confirms Israel has joined the US-Iran ceasefire, while fighting in Lebanon continues with heavy casualties reported.

The White House has said Israel has signed on to the ceasefire agreement between the United States and Iran, bringing a potential pause to over six weeks of conflict in the Middle East.

Israel has yet to officially comment on the truce.

Its ongoing offensive in Lebanon, carried out in response to rocket fire from Iranian-backed Hezbollah, has left more than 1,500 people dead, according to Lebanese officials.

Pakistan, which mediated the talks, said all parties — including the US, Iran and their allies — had agreed to a ceasefire “everywhere,” extending to Lebanon.
